Why Choose Small Potted Plants?

Before diving into the specifics, it's essential to understand why small potted plants have gained so much popularity. For one, they are versatile and adaptable. Whether you have limited space in your home or yard, these plants are ideal because they can fit into small corners, tables, balconies, or even window sills.

Small potted plants also offer flexibility for those who enjoy changing their décor. Unlike large plants that need to be fixed in one spot, smaller ones can be moved around, allowing you to experiment with different arrangements. Additionally, they are relatively low-maintenance, making them perfect for beginners or busy individuals who want a touch of nature without too much effort.

1. Succulents

Succulents are among the most popular choices for small outdoor potted plants due to their hardy nature and low water requirements. They thrive in various environments, especially in sunny areas, and are available in countless shapes, sizes, and colors. Species like Aloe Vera, Echeveria, and Jade Plants are excellent for container gardening. Succulents not only look stunning in compact pots but are also easy to care for, making them a perfect addition to outdoor patios or garden tables.

5. Vegetable Plants

Yes, even small potted vegetables can thrive outdoors! Many vegetable varieties, such as cherry tomatoes, peppers, and lettuce, can grow in small pots. These plants are not only visually appealing but also offer the added benefit of harvesting fresh, home-grown produce. For urban gardeners or those with limited space, potted vegetable plants are a fantastic way to grow your own food sustainably.

3. Tropical Plants

If you're looking for something a little more exotic, small potted tropical plants can bring a lush, vibrant feel to your indoor spaces. Plants like the Anthurium, Mini Monstera, and Pothos are excellent choices. These plants thrive in warm indoor conditions and often require a bit more humidity, which can be easily achieved by misting them regularly. Their bold leaves and unique textures will add a tropical vibe to your home.

How to Care for Your Small Potted Plants

Caring for small potted plants is relatively simple, but there are a few general tips to ensure their success:

  • Choose the Right Pot: Make sure your pot has proper drainage to prevent waterlogging, which can cause root rot.
  • Water Wisely: Different plants have different water needs. Succulents, for example, prefer dry conditions, while tropical plants may need more moisture. Be sure to research the specific watering requirements of your plants.
  • Provide Adequate Light: Indoor plants may need to be placed near a window to get enough sunlight, while outdoor plants can be positioned in partial shade or full sun, depending on the species.
  • Use Quality Soil: For potted plants, it's essential to use well-draining, nutrient-rich soil to support healthy growth.
